Transaction 113663861663ee2e90cd9fd23f76d4ed5a897762e488885148c31d3395cc41ce

1 Input
2 Outputs
  • 113663861663ee2e90cd9fd23f76d4ed5a897762e488885148c31d3395cc41ce:0
  • value  25350600
    address  36eVU3bSf31M3mDBetiDgvsixojSobzsCz
  • 113663861663ee2e90cd9fd23f76d4ed5a897762e488885148c31d3395cc41ce:1
  • value  1988200
    address  17LXqxu397o4z5BHxGgsro2Gq1HnRxGzZs